## Ownership

Welcome to Togglewright, our feature-flag rollout framework. Ownership here is deliberate: every flag must declare a team, an expiry date, and a rollback plan before it reaches the Stagewick environment. The core rollout engine, the percentage-bucketing logic, and the kill-switch service each have a designated maintainer, and changes to any of them require that maintainer's review. If you're unsure where a change belongs, ask early rather than guessing. Overall stewardship of Togglewright rests with the person named below.

signatory, yahog-badug: Quenix Ulaael

Night-shift staff: Floor 4 of the Tellhaven Building opens this week. After 21:00, access is via the rear stairwell only; the lifts are locked out overnight during the settling period. Complete a walk-through of the new floor once per shift and log it. The stairwell keypad accepts the code below.

badge for yahop-fawep: bdg-XBKXI-68071

## Runbook: Formula sandbox verification (Calcreel)

User-supplied formulas in Calcreel execute inside the Hedgerow sandbox with no filesystem or network access. For review purposes, confirm that the interpreter process runs under the restricted service account and that evaluation timeouts are enforced at both the parser and executor layers. Memory ceilings are per-formula, not per-session. The sandbox enforcement settings currently deployed are as follows.

service settings:
[kelax]
team = caswyn
access_code = ac_c41040
owner = briius.praix
host = kelax.qirvanlabs.corp
port = 9200
peer = sormir.halixhq.internal
salt = f8d36025
pin = 3766